The remote control functions are the same as the control panel on the tower. The remote requires a line-of-sight path to allow for the signal to be received by the tower. Position the tower so the receiver lens (inside the Vornado “V” logo) is visible from the remote control. 10 English...
The battery is dead. Replace with new 3 volt CR2032 battery. Refer to CONTROLS - Remote Control Battery for instructions. The remote requires a line-of-sight path to allow for the signal to be received by the unit. Position the unit so the receiver lens (located above the Vornado logo) is visible from the remote control. English...
